site stats

Elasticsearch filter after aggregation

WebThe post_filter parameter has no effect on aggregation. For example, let's use post_filter in the example of the term bucket aggregation. We only want to retrieve the rating = 5 documents in the search result, which is at the top of the result from the term aggregation on all of the rating field values. In the following screenshot, only the ... Web1 day ago · How to get Elasticsearch terms aggregation for multi valued fields using NGram filter for autocompletion? 1 Why does pipeline aggs query fail if it includes filter aggs? Load 5 more related questions Show fewer related questions Sorted by: Reset to default Know someone who can answer? ...

How to Combine Aggregations and Filters in Elasticsearch …

Webfilter, filters. A filter aggregation is a query clause, exactly like a search query — match or term or range. You can use the filter aggregation to narrow down the entire set of documents to a specific set before creating buckets. The following example shows the avg aggregation running within the context of a filter. WebYou can use two methods to filter search results: Use a boolean query with a filter clause. Search requests apply boolean filters to both search hits and aggregations . Use the search API’s post_filter parameter. Search requests apply post filters only to search hits, not aggregations. You can use a post filter to calculate aggregations based ... elevated bicycle https://etudelegalenoel.com

ElasticsearchのAggregationsを利用したファセットの実現 - Qiita

WebJul 24, 2024 · When using Elasticsearch for reporting efforts, aggregations have been invaluable. Writing my first aggregation was pretty awesome. But, pretty soon after, I … WebMar 7, 2024 · 1. The cardinality aggregation on the awardeeName field is counting the number of distinct tokens present on that field for all matching documents. In your case, in the three matching documents, the awardeeName field contains the exact same value The President and Fellows of Harvard College which features exactly 7 tokens, hence the … WebNumeric metrics aggregations are a special type of metrics aggregation which output numeric values. Some aggregations output a single numeric metric (e.g. avg) and are called single-value numeric metrics aggregation, others generate multiple metrics (e.g. stats) and are called multi-value numeric metrics aggregation. foot face challenge

Elasticsearch Post Filter Aggregation Guide With …

Category:Elasticsearch Post Filter Aggregation Guide With …

Tags:Elasticsearch filter after aggregation

Elasticsearch filter after aggregation

elasticsearch - Elastic Search searching within arrays with should ...

WebDec 13, 2024 · Elasticsearch filter after aggregation. Ask Question Asked 4 years, 3 months ago. Modified 4 years, 3 months ago. Viewed 9k times ... Only can aggregate … WebThe post_filter parameter has no effect on aggregation. For example, let's use post_filter in the example of the term bucket aggregation. We only want to retrieve the rating = 5 …

Elasticsearch filter after aggregation

Did you know?

WebJun 27, 2024 · Elasticsearch organizes aggregations into Metrics and Buckets. Leave Metrics to the default of count (hits), and expand Buckets. Click Split rows. Under Aggregation select Terms (A categorical bucketization) and then under Field select geoip.country_name.keyword. Type country_agg under Custom label and press the Play …

Web36 minutes ago · How to join ElasticSearch query with multi_match, boosting, wildcard and filter? Related questions. 0 Kibana 4 and relative time filter/json input. 0 How to search by an specific value or where field does not exists in Elasticsearch ... elastic search count don't add up after using aggregation. WebAug 28, 2015 · You can use Filter Aggregation. Then you would not need to change your query and filter sections but simply copy the filter section inside the aggregation …

WebYou can use two methods to filter search results: Use a boolean query with a filter clause. Search requests apply boolean filters to both search hits and aggregations . Use the … WebFrequently used filters will be cached automatically by Elasticsearch, to speed up performance. Filter context is in effect whenever a query clause is passed to a filter parameter, such as the filter or must_not parameters in the bool query, the filter parameter in the constant_score query, or the filter aggregation.. Example of query and filter …

WebAug 19, 2024 · Filter after aggregation. I need to get the value of the 'key' field if the latest 3 documents have the result field set to 'failure'. In the example above I would get the 'A' but not 'B'. I tried terms aggregation by key and get the 3 latest documents with top_hits. But I cannot add anything to filter the results I get from these aggregations ...

WebDec 10, 2013 · We also need a way to filter a multi valued aggregate down to a single value so we don't have to get so much data back. We retrieve values like biggest month, smallest month, busiest month, slowest month, etc, and I was hoping to at least be able to do something like below, but there is no "size" field on the histograms, so even though … foot fabioWebThe previous example calculates the average price of all sales as well as the average price of all T-shirt sales. Response: The other_bucket_key parameter can be used to set the key for the other bucket … elevated bicycle path streetsWebApr 22, 2024 · A natural extension to aggregation scoping is filtering. Because the aggregation operates in the context of the query scope, any filter applied to the query will also apply to the aggregation. … elevated bicycle handlebarsWebMar 15, 2024 · This will return docs (as part of aggregations results) and I want to filter them by sold_times < 3 and sort them by store and category and price. So lets say that the most expensive product in category "accessories" is "charger" but this product was sold 5 times, so this most expensive product must be filtered out of the results. foot fabWebApr 22, 2024 · Post filter. The Post_Filter is applied to the search hits at the very end of a search request, after aggregations have already been calculated. Its purpose is best explained by example: Imagine that you … foot faceWebApr 2, 2024 · How to improve Elasticsearch aggregation performance: Limit the scope by filtering documents out. Experiment with different sharding settings. Evaluate high-cardinality fields and global ordinals. Increase refresh interval. Set size parameter to 0. Take advantage of node/shard caching. elevated bike path chicagoWebFeb 8, 2024 · Thank you for detailed post. It is easy to understand what you did and what you want to do. If it is a nested field, you can filter searchByName.name not within the "query" clause, but using filter aggregation under the nested aggregation. Then you can filter the nested objects. jstone_b3insight (Jamie) February 9, 2024, 2:25pm 3. elevated bile acids in pregnancy